C++ timer class
WebMar 24, 2024 · Timer with std::thread. I'm working on a timer class to perform operations on a different thread, sample code below is a copy from another SO question HERE. #include #include #include class Timer { public: ~Timer (); Timer () noexcept; typedef std::chrono::milliseconds Interval; typedef std::function WebFeb 6, 2013 · Made a simple implementation of what I believe to be what you want to achieve. You can use the class later with the following arguments: int (milliseconds to …
C++ timer class
Did you know?
Web这个工具类使用了C++11中的chrono库,可以精确计时。在类的构造函数中记录开始时间,在析构函数中计算时间差并输出结果。 使用这个工具类非常简单,只需要在需要计时的函数中创建一个Timer对象即可: c++ void myFunction() { Timer timer; // do something }
WebApr 12, 2024 · Aslam u Alaikum This video is solution of that problemCreate a class called time that has separate int member data for hours, minutes, andseconds. One constr... WebApr 12, 2024 · Let’s make contained types copy constructible. That’s quite easy to fix, we need to provide a user-defined copy constructor, such as Wrapper(const Wrapper& other): m_name(other.m_name), m_resource(std::make_unique()) {}.At the same time, let’s not forget about the rules of 0/3/5, so we should provide all the special functions.. …
WebJul 14, 2012 · Simple Timer Class - C++ 10 Years Ago sfuo 0 Tallied Votes 12K Views Share This is a timer class that I wrote a while ago (cleaned up a bit for the snippet) for … WebOct 18, 2011 · 2. Replace this: void correctthedate (int day, int month, int year) {. With this: Timer::correctthedate (int day, int month, int year) {. In your version, correctthedate is just an ordinary function, it just so happens that it has the same name as one of the methods of Time. Time::correctthedate is a completely different function (method) which ...
Web• A classroom must have enough seats to accommodate all students. • To place a class in a classroom, the classroom must have laboratory equipment (computers, in our case) if the class requires it. Some soft requirements (can be broken, but the schedule is still feasible): • Preferred time of class by professors.
WebOct 20, 2015 · Short answer: Yes, it can be achieved. Longer answer: To really emulate the JavaScript setInterval functionality you need to implement some form of synchronization context and dispatching system, since JavaScript is single-threaded, so all invocations of handlers of setInterval are dispatched to the "main" thread. how many nba players are there 2022WebMar 5, 2013 · Timepoint represents a point in time, and duration, as we already know the term represents an interval or a span of time. This c++ library allows us to subtract two … how big is 4 736 121 sq feetWebJul 22, 2024 · This class is a template class with timer handler class as parameter which user has to pass to it.This user timer handler class should have the following methods. … how big is 4.5 cm in inchesWebJun 28, 2024 · Syntax: threading.Timer (interval, function, args = None, kwargs = None) Create a timer that will run function with arguments args and keyword arguments kwargs, after interval seconds have passed. If args is None (the default) then an empty list will be used. If kwargs is None (the default) then an empty dict will be used. how many nba games remaining this seasonWebC++ inherits the structs and functions for date and time manipulation from C. To access date and time related functions and structures, you would need to include … how many nba players are there everWebMar 1, 2024 · Use: #include time_t my_t, fire_t; Then (for times over 1 second), initialize your timer by reading the current time: my_t = time (NULL); Add the number of seconds your timer should wait and store it in fire_t. A time_t is essentially a uint32_t, you may need to cast it. Inside your loop do another. my_t = time (NULL); how many nba games tonightWebDetailed Description. The QTimer class provides a high-level programming interface for timers. To use it, create a QTimer, connect its timeout() signal to the appropriate slots, and call start(). From then on, it will emit the timeout() signal at constant intervals.. Example for a one second (1000 millisecond) timer (from the Analog Clock example): how many nba players are there in history